Defining Net Worth and Its Relevance

Net worth is the difference between what a person owns (assets) and what they owe (liabilities). For public figures, assets may include cash, investments, business equity, intellectual property royalties, and real estate, while liabilities can encompass mortgages, loans, and other obligations. Estimating net worth in the public eye involves reliance on disclosed information, industry benchmarks, and, when available, credible reporting. How Net Worth Estimates Are Formed (Methodology Notes)

When specific financial disclosures are unavailable, observers often construct rough estimates using proxies and industry norms. Such methods can include benchmarking against comparable roles, analyzing business registrations or patents, and triangulating mentions across multiple publications. While these approaches can illuminate general scale, they are inherently uncertain and should not be mistaken for precise accounting. For private individuals, the absence of filed tax documents or audited statements means that any publicly circulating number is speculative. Responsible reporting therefore emphasizes transparency about evidence quality and avoids presenting unverified figures as fact.
